approximans, Polynemus Lay [G. T.] & Bennett [E. T.] 1839:57 [The zoology of Captain Beechey's voyage; ref. 2730] San Blas and Mazatlán, western Mexico. Holotype (unique): not preserved. Based on a sketch and a brief description by Mr. Collie. See Motomura et al. 2002:362 [ref. 26500] for remarks about type specimens. •Valid as Polydactylus approximans (Lay & Bennett 1839) -- (Ovchynnyk 1967:41 [ref. 37559], Eschmeyer & Herald 1983:235 [ref. 9277], Pequeño 1989:63 [ref. 14125], Allen & Robertson 1994:195 [ref. 22193], Bussing & López S. 1994:138 [ref. 23101], Schneider in Fischer et al. 1995:1386 [ref. 22830], Grove & Lavenberg 1997:467 [ref. 24023], Chirichigno F. & Vélez D. 1998:192 [ref. 24555], Castro-Aguirre et al. 1999:353 [ref. 24550], Lea & Rosenblatt 2000:125 [ref. 25206], Motomura et al. 2001:301 [ref. 25548], Motomura et al. 2002:359 [ref. 26500], Motomura 2004:5 [ref. 27601], Nelson et al. 2004:146 [ref. 27807], Motomura 2004:44 [ref. 27970], Motomura 2004:44 [ref. 27970], Love et al. 2005:126 [ref. 37547], McCosker & Rosenblatt 2010:192 [ref. 30957], Page et al. 2013:150 [ref. 32708], Barriga Salazar 2014:118 [ref. 35745], Galván-Villa et al. 2016:147 [ref. 34871], Kells et al. 2016:248 [ref. 35888], Kang et al. 2017:[2] [ref. 35524], Romero-Berny et al. 2018:91 [ref. 35859], Burton & Lea 2019:76 [ref. 37205], González-Murcia et al. 2019:305 [ref. 36544], Angulo et al. 2020:8 [ref. 37425], Angulo 2021:7 [ref. 38913], Love et al. 2021:164 [ref. 39279], Angulo et al. 2023:41 [ref. 40676], Page et al. 2023:130 [ref. 40505], Siccha-Ramirez et al. 2023:365 [ref. 40816], Vela-Espinosa et al. 2023:7 [ref. 40981], Fricke et al. 2024:335 [ref. 41622], Victor et al. 2024:78 [ref. 42021]). Current status: Valid as Polydactylus approximans (Lay & Bennett 1839). Polynemidae. Distribution: Eastern Pacific: central California (U.S.A.) south to Chile, including Gulf of California (Mexico) and Galapagos Islands (Ecuador). IUCN (2010): Least Concern. Habitat: brackish, marine.

longipes, Polydactylus Motomura [H.], Okamoto [M.] & Iwatsuki [Y.] 2001:1087, Fig. 1 [Copeia 2001 (no. 4); ref. 25826] Davao market, Mindanao Island, Philippines. Holotype: USNM 363173. Paratypes: FSKU-P 19840 (1), MUFS 20290 (1). •Valid as Polydactylus longipes Motomura, Okamoto & Iwatsuki 2001 -- (Motomura 2002:176 [ref. 26356], Motomura et al. 2002:363 [ref. 26500], Motomura 2004:6 [ref. 27601], Motomura 2004:48 [ref. 27970], Motomura et al. 2005:5 [ref. 28177], Lim et al. 2010:67 [ref. 30734], Motomura et al. 2011:159 [ref. 31633]). Current status: Valid as Polydactylus longipes Motomura, Okamoto & Iwatsuki 2001. Polynemidae. Distribution: Western Pacific: Philippines and Vanuatu. Habitat: marine.

macrochir, Polynemus Günther [A.] 1867:60 [Annals and Magazine of Natural History (Series 3) v. 20 (no. 115); ref. 1988] New South Wales, Australia [but probably in error for Queensland]. Holotype (unique): BMNH 1866.2.13.17. •Valid as Polydactylus macrochir (Günther 1867) -- (Larson & Williams 1997:365 [ref. 23967], Motomura et al. 2000:328 [ref. 25060], Motomura et al. 2001:293 [ref. 25546], Feltes 2001:3105 [ref. 26107], Motomura 2002:176 [ref. 26356], Motomura et al. 2002:274 [ref. 26389], Motomura 2004:6 [ref. 27601], Motomura 2004:49 [ref. 27970], Motomura et al. 2005:5 [ref. 28177], Hoese et al. 2006:1253 [ref. 29092], Larson 2013:147 [ref. 32988], Kang et al. 2017:[2] [ref. 35524]). Current status: Valid as Polydactylus macrochir (Günther 1867). Polynemidae. Distribution: Indo-West Pacific: southern New Guinea and northern Australia. Habitat: freshwater, brackish, marine.
